...A local stand down for the Capitol District, and beyond was held today at the elks club about a quarter of a mile from my house, took the day off from work today, and left yesterday early to bring Serenity to the Orthro office,...

...Stand down was too good in turn out, venture to guess 300/350,(edit)????, food, haircuts, counseling, surplus camo's, and cold weather gear for the up coming winter for the needy, there were vans, and buses coming in...

your comment on the Blackhawk reminded me that last Tuesday Gov. Perdue (GA) came to my small town Nahunta,GA to access the flood damage to our 500 miles of dirt roads for State assistance to fix them after the recent Hurricanes/Tropical Storms. He had a Black Hawk escort and an outstanding Med-Evac Huey pilot landed in the middle-school front yard and that Pilot knew what he was doing when he touched down "No turbulance/rotar wash rushed fwd towards us and the Governor just walked off the Huey like he was getting out of the car. I think the Hueys' tail number was 126 and most likely was from Camp Swampy just north of here. What was funny to me and the wife was when the Local Newspaper "The Brantley Enterprise" stated the Governor arrived in a Blackhawk ! Thats the first time I heard of a Huey being called a Blackhawk

Default I am most amazed

At how the news media, both print and TV, will screw up things military. Hueys are blackhawks, the print media seems to refuse to use the standard three letter rank designations, Bradly fighting vehicles are tanks. Of course any vehicle with a tread is a tank. The news the other day was refering to "Morter Bombs" in Iraq. You would think with all of the military experts they dig up someone would tell them how stupid the sound or read. One other thing refering to a .45 cal pistol as a 45mm.

I agree Sid the UH1H Bell Huey was a good multi purpose helicopter. Paint a red cross = Med Evac, add some guns it's a gunship The current Blackhawk is nice also but a different Era. From my perspective the cyclic stick(on the UH1H Huey) was difficult to work on when replacing the Interphone/Mic switch because of the open contacts. But all other comm systems were easy because you could gain access to them all with out having to take off panels on the aircraft skin.
